Summary
The story of the talkative and audacious Gloria Grey, who suddenly discovers that her finances are low. While Gloria is holding off an army of creditors, her friend Dolores falls heir to a small fortune, which she refuses to accept because of a dislike for the relatives of her late husband, Jack Pennington. Gloria, however, persuades her to let her impersonate Dolores by posing as Jack's widow. Gloria succeeds in winning over Dolores' relatives and is about to marry Capt. Pennington, of the Navy, with whom Dolores is supposed to divide the fortune, when Jack turns up and upsets the scheme of the fictitious widow. After amusing complications, Dolores and Jack are united and Gloria and the Captain continue on their way to the alter. Amusing and popular with high schools.
